Onboarding note for security review: the Pinebriar Clinic reminder job runs nightly from the Lanthorn scheduler. It reads tomorrow's appointments from the bookings replica, renders SMS and email reminders, and hands them to the Quillsend dispatch queue. No PHI leaves the reminder VPC; message bodies contain only first name, time, and clinic branch. Access is scoped to the reminder service account, rotated quarterly. The job authenticates to Quillsend with a dispatch token, so its env file must include the following line.

vault entry, fadup-tagag: RELAY_SECRET8=2fd92179

Subject: DR drill Thursday — breaker on the Harrowby upstream

Hi support folks,

Quick heads-up: Thursday morning we're running a disaster-recovery drill that deliberately trips the circuit breaker on the Harrowby pricing API. Expect fallback responses and a banner in the console — that's intentional, please don't escalate. The drill runs about 90 minutes. If a customer issue forces us to abort, you'll need to unlock the breaker override panel, which asks for a recovery passphrase. For this drill, it's the phrase below.

vault phrase of kajef-tafog = wenox-briix

## Fan-out Backpressure

If Hermavox fan-out queues exceed 50k pending notifications, raise FANOUT_WORKER_COUNT in the dispatcher's .env and restart the pool. Keep BATCH_FLUSH_MS at 200 or below during the incident. The drain workers must re-authenticate to the queue broker after restart, so ensure the credential line directly follows those settings.

vault entry, fawif-tadup: COURIER_KEY29=fba3dedb47dad65bab6e255d088f1